Key Differences
In short — Core i5-12600KF outperforms the cheaper Core i5-10400 on the selected game parameters. However, the worse performing Core i5-10400 is a better bang for your buck. The better performing Core i5-12600KF is 553 days newer than the cheaper Core i5-10400.
Advantages of Intel Core i5-12600KF
- Performs up to 17% better in Valorant than Core i5-10400 - 911 vs 778 FPS
- Can execute more multi-threaded tasks simultaneously than Intel Core i5-10400 - 16 vs 12 threads
Advantages of Intel Core i5-10400
- Up to 26% cheaper than Core i5-12600KF - €140.4 vs €189.99
- Up to 14% better value when playing Valorant than Core i5-12600KF - €0.18 vs €0.21 per FPS
- Consumes up to 48% less energy than Intel Core i5-12600KF - 65 vs 125 Watts
- Works without a dedicated GPU, while Intel Core i5-12600KF doesn't have integrated graphics

Geekbench 5 Benchmarks
Intel Core i5-12600KF | vs | Intel Core i5-10400 |
---|---|---|
Nov 4th, 2021 | Release Date | Apr 30th, 2020 |
Core i5 | Collection | Core i5 |
Alder Lake | Codename | Comet Lake |
Intel Socket 1700 | Socket | Intel Socket 1200 |
Desktop | Segment | Desktop |
10 | Cores | 6 |
16 | Threads | 12 |
3.7 GHz | Base Clock Speed | 2.9 GHz |
4.9 GHz | Turbo Clock Speed | 4.3 GHz |
125 W | TDP | 65 W |
10 nm | Process Size | 14 nm |
37.0x | Multiplier | 29.0x |
None | Integrated Graphics | UHD Graphics 630 |
Yes | Overclockable | No |
